What if you don't want to run your organization the means that a franchisor is informing you to run your company? A franchisee should follow all the demands described in a franchising agreement.




One of the greatest resources of dispute is the franchisee's feeling that the assistance they were guaranteed isn't being supplied. Breach of Arrangement: When the terms of the franchising document aren't met on either end, the franchisee or franchisor might feel that their capability to keep profits is being stifled.


Cost Disagreements: Settlement issues can sour the connection in between a franchisee and franchisor. It's not unusual for franchisees to really feel that the franchising fees and sales aristocracies being paid to franchisors are too much. While these charges may seem reasonable when the contract is being authorized, a franchisee may begin to seem like the moms and dad firm isn't offering the assistance needed to warrant the reality that they are taking as much of a cut.

While franchisors do invest money in every new franchise business place, they are essentially able to raise resources via the franchisee. This is why franchise business brands have such strict monetary demands for franchisees. Under the franchise business model, bigger companies can open a multitude of places in brand-new markets by billing startup prices and franchising charges rather than increasing funding through conventional financiers or loan provider.


The franchisee is additionally a key part of expanding the area effectively. No one is as inspired as a franchisee who is click to read spending their financial savings and time into opening up a new area. Franchisees manage essentially the job that needs to be done "on the ground" at the place with extremely little help from business employees.
